MEGAN WIGGINS

  • 2007 Graduate of Shiloh High School as a Four-year letter winner
  • 2007 Named Atlanta Journal-Constitution Player of the Year
  • 2007 Four-year All-County honoree who earned a selection to try-out for the Junior Olympic team
  • 2007 Three sport standout in high school: Softball, Track and Basketball
  • 2008 First SEC player and the 11th SEC overall player, started all 70 games
  • 2008 All-SEC First Team and Freshman All-SEC Team
  • 2008 Provided Georgia with its only run of NCAA Los Angeles Super Regional
  • 2008 Finished ranked 10th for SEC games in the league
  • 2009 Appeared in and started 39 games
  • 2009 Hit a walk-off home against UNC in Regionals to send the team to Super Regionals in Athens
  • 2009 All-Southeast Region Second Team outfielder; All-SEC First Team
  • 2010 SEC All-Defensive Team
  • 2010 UGA record 22-game hitting streak
  • 2010 Finished season with a 34-game on-base streak
  • 2011 Member of the First ever WCWS UGA teams
  • 2011 NFCA All-Region First Team
  • 2011 All-SEC First Team and SEC All-Defensive Team
  • 2011 ESPN Preseason All-American Second Team
  • 2011 Preseason All-SEC; Recipient of the Liz Murphy Women’s Athletic Scholarship
  • 2011 Drafted to Chicago Bandits; All NPF Team; NPF Champion
  • 2012 Chicago Bandits 2nd Season; All NPF Team; Homerun Champion;
  • 2013 Chicago Bandits 3rd Season’ All NFP Team; Chicago Bandits Regular Season Champion
  • 2013 Homerun Champion; Offensive Player of the Year; Player of the Year MVP
  • 2014 Chicago Bandits 4th Season; All NPF Team
